November is Adopt-A-Senior-Pet Month!  

James is one of many seniors at PARL
During the month of November, when you adopt a cat or dog that is eight years of age or older (or rabbits that are five years of age or older), the adoption fee will be 50% off! It's just our way of showing how special we think our older residents are and hope that they are soon adopted! Get the full scoop on PARL's Adopt-A-Senior-Pet-Month!

Meet Our Staff! 
Say hello to Jess 

Jess Fields is one of PARL's Customer Service Representatives. Say hello to her at the front desk next time you are visiting the shelter!

Jess grew up in California and moved to the steel city of Pittsburgh to study film before settling in lovely Providence, RI. While she loves animals of all kinds, she grew up with Border Collies and Aussies and considers herself--above all--a dog gal. 

She loves to talk to animals, scratching them behind their ears and hearing them snore when they take a nap. In her free time she works as an artist mentor at New Urban Arts, and also makes art of her own.

She loves doing pet portraits and taking dogs for long walks. She ran her first half marathon this year and plans to keep on running, even through the winter. She hopes one day to visit Best Friends Animal Society in Utah, and is interested in animal behavior. If she could, she'd buy every dog a big couch to stretch out on.   

Here at PARL, our staff is more than just employees. They are talented people who are passionate about providing compassionate care for all the animals that enter our doors each year. Visit PARL Staff Page on the website to meet the whole crew.

Happy Tails at PARL
Spot's Story
  

Spot while he was at PARL
This month's Happy Tail is the story of Spot.  Spot came to PARL at the beginning of August, along with his 3 littermates, from an overcrowded shelter in Indiana.  At 6 months old, they obviously hadn't experienced too much human socialization, but all four were as sweet as could be.  The weeks went by and Spot's brothers and sisters were quickly adopted into new loving households.  Spot was the last of the litter, and certainly the most shy.  He would press himself to the back of his kennel when anyone would walk by and try to say hello to him...
The Providence Animal Rescue League is a private 501(c)(3) organization serving Providence and the state of Rhode Island.
 

The League's mission is to provide for the rescue and relief of suffering of homeless animals and perform charitable or benevolent acts for the welfare of animals. The League accomplishes its mission by providing appropriate shelter and humane care for homeless animals; reducing pet overpopulation through strict spay/neuter measures; seeking permanent, responsible homes for adoptable pets and providing a diversity of humane education programs to meet community needs
